  1. Acceptable Use Policy.

Prohibited Activities. Services may not be used for any purpose that, in Cosmians’s sole discretion, is illegal, inappropriate and/or improper (“Prohibited Activities”). The following examples and descriptions of Prohibited Activities provided below are not exhaustive.

  • Illegal Purposes. Illegal purposes include, but are not limited to:
  • using the Services to violate any law, rule, regulation, governmental orders, industry standards or guidance in any applicable jurisdiction; or
  • engaging in threatening, abusive, harassing, defamatory, libelous, deceptive or fraudulent behavior.
  • Inappropriate and/or Improper Purposes. Inappropriate and/or improper uses include, but are not limited to using the Services:
  • for the purpose of exploiting, harming, or attempting to exploit or harm minors in any way, including by exposing them to inappropriate content;
  • to store, publish, display, or transmit defamatory, infringing, libelous, harassing, abusive, threatening or otherwise unlawful or tortious material;
  • to store, publish, display or transmit material in violation of third-party privacy rights;
  • to send unsolicited messages or postings, including bulk commercial advertising or informational announcements and “spam”;
  • to compromise or attempt to compromise the security of any Cosmian or third party network, system, server, or account;
  • to impersonate or attempt to impersonate Cosmian, Cosmian personnel, another subscriber or user, or any other person or entity; or
  • in any way that restricts or inhibits anyone’s use or enjoyment of Cosmian’s services or which, as determined by Cosmian, may harm Cosmian or users of Cosmian’s services or expose them to liability.

No Activities Harming the Network or Services. Users may not engage, directly or indirectly, in any activities that, in Cosmian’s sole discretion, harm or interfere with: (i) Cosmian’s network, (ii) the integrity or efficacy of the Services, or (iii) the use of the network and the Services by Cosmians’s other Subscribers. The foregoing also includes attempts to bypass or exploit Service limitations or restrictions.

Remedies. Cosmian reserves the right to take any and all actions, in response to violations of this AUP or as otherwise required to preserve the integrity of Cosmian’s network and its Services, including, without limitation:

  1. suspension or termination of the Services, including charging Subscriber any applicable rates and cancellation or termination fees;
  2. cooperation with law enforcement;
  3. providing requested information to third parties who have informed Cosmian that they have been harmed by a Subscriber’s failure to abide by this AUP, and
  4. prosecution of violations of this AUP. 

Cosmian’s failure to take action shall not be deemed a waiver of this right.
